The successful applicant will join a small, dynamic advice team offering advice and information to unpaid Carers in Wandsworth.

Senior Advice Office with Autism Lead

Salary: £31,786

Full Time (35 hours per week)

The successful applicant will have knowledge and experience of the issues as they relate to Carers.  They will have experience of giving information and advice, particularly welfare benefits, as well as advocating on behalf of another and providing one to one support. They will have excellent communication and IT skills, and a commitment to working in the voluntary sector. In addition, they will have experience of project development, delivering frontline services and supervising staff.
